CVE-2026-62280

MEDIUM 6.1

OpenAM Reflected XSS in the OAuth2/OIDC `wap` consent page

Open Access Management (OpenAM) is an access management solution. From 13.0.0 until 16.1.2, the OAuth2 authorize endpoint's display=wap consent page reflects request-derived values through ConsentRequiredResource and wap/authorize.ftl without HTML escaping. An attacker can induce a user with an active OpenAM session to follow a crafted authorization link and execute JavaScript in the OpenAM origin, enabling session or cookie theft, CSRF-token disclosure, and actions with the victim's privileges. At least one registered OAuth2 client is required, but the attacker does not need to control that client. This issue is fixed in version 16.1.2.
